Transaction 59521acf9cd3bb688e6bfa6a272135c04527280acb3f07d290ae4a6851ced3b6
1 Input
1 Output
-
59521acf9cd3bb688e6bfa6a272135c04527280acb3f07d290ae4a6851ced3b6:0
- value
- 138436
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6167e486d53d30c76559556ae3b3a3e97ceb613e OP_EQUAL
- address
- 3Aa3vjxR14UKjfndGfkXAjtREwpvuvpckW